Pavers Hardscaping in Fairfield County, CT
Pavers hardscaping services involve the installation and design of durable, attractive surfaces using interlocking concrete, brick, or stone pavers. These services typically cover projects such as driveways, walkways, patios, outdoor kitchens, and decorative accents around a property. Homeowners interested in pavers should consider factors like the style and pattern of the pavers, the intended use of the space, and the durability needed to withstand weather and foot traffic. Understanding the variety of materials, color options, and maintenance requirements can help property owners plan a hardscape that complements their landscape and meets their functional needs.
Before requesting pavers hardscaping services, property owners usually want to clarify the scope of work, including the size and layout of the project, site preparation requirements, and any integration with existing landscaping. It’s also helpful to consider drainage, foundation stability, and long-term maintenance. Clear communication about design preferences and budget expectations can ensure the project aligns with the property’s aesthetic and practical goals, resulting in a durable and visually appealing outdoor space.

Pavers Hardscaping Questions
What types of projects are suitable for pavers hardscaping? Pavers are ideal for patios, walkways, driveways, and outdoor seating areas, providing durability and visual appeal.
How long does a pavers hardscaping installation typically last? Properly installed pavers can last for decades with minimal maintenance, maintaining their appearance over time.
Are pavers suitable for uneven or sloped surfaces? Yes, pavers can be installed on uneven or sloped ground with proper base preparation for a stable, level surface.
What are common materials used for pavers in hardscaping?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different styles and durability options.
